When its summer and you want to escape with that special someone then you’ll be happy to know there are plenty of perfect destinations to satisfy every couple’s holidays. Whether you’re looking for a relaxing two weeks by the pool or at the beach enjoying your surroundings or perhaps fancy a bit of exploring and extreme excursions to enjoy the tropical scenery the opportunities are out there.

Many couples enjoy places that offer much to do during the day like shopping, tours, exploring and perhaps a few water sports and there are many great places they can head to enjoy this. For the best couples holidays you will want to consider places in the Canary Islands like Maspalomas where there is a long area white sanded dunes that lead down the southern coast of Gran Canaria. Maspalomas is considered the oldest tourist resort on the island so you can expect many great facilities and activities available. The neighbouring island of Tenerife is the most popular of the Canary Islands and has many resorts to suit all holidaymakers with Playa de las Americas where there is a fantastic nightlife to be had or quieter areas like Puerto de Santiago. Some areas are more relaxed than others but all offer the chance to take a trip to the top of Mount Teide which unlocks some breathtaking views of the island.

If you consider some of the Balearic Islands for your couple’s holidays you’re more likely to find a good nightlife in the resorts, though that is not a guarantee. Most resorts on Ibiza have many bars to enjoy an extended night if not a late one, though the closer you are to San Antonio Bay the more your options open up. Majorca is very similar if you head to the south west of the island where both Magaluf and the Palma are located there are various opportunities to enjoy a late night.

There are various places filled with a variety of things to do and see whilst enjoying couples holidays abroad.
